The problems associated with metal roof leaks usually relate to issues like damaged seams, failed fasteners, or compromised coatings. Over time, metal panels can develop cracks or holes from impacts or thermal expansion and contraction. Fasteners, which hold panels in place, may loosen or corrode, creating entry points for water. Additionally, the protective coatings on metal roofs can wear down or become scratched, exposing the metal beneath to rust. Repair plans often focus on sealing these vulnerable areas, replacing damaged panels or fasteners, and restoring protective coatings. What are common causes of metal roof leaks? Common causes include damaged or missing fasteners, corrosion, and compromised sealants that allow water to penetrate the roof system.
How do damaged fasteners lead to leaks, and how can repair address this? Damaged or loose fasteners can create gaps for water entry; local contractors can replace or tighten fasteners to restore the roof’s integrity.
In what ways does corrosion cause metal roof leaks, and how is it repaired? Corrosion weakens the metal panels and seams, leading to holes or cracks; repair involves cleaning, treating corrosion, and replacing affected panels if necessary.
Why do sealants and coatings matter in preventing leaks, and how do repairs improve this? Sealants and coatings prevent water infiltration at seams and joints; repairs often include resealing or recoating to maintain waterproof barriers.
How can improper installation contribute to metal roof leaks, and what do repairs do to fix this? Improper installation can result in misaligned panels or faulty seals; local service providers can correct installation issues to prevent future leaks.
